Championship Week in men’s college basketball will help set the stage for the 68-team field for the 2019 NCAA Tournament and the march to a national title. The following is a look at BetOnline’s betting odds to win each of the five major conference tournaments on this week’s board.
ACC- March 12-16 at Spectrum Center, Charlotte
The ACC Tournament appears to be a three-team race according to the posted odds to win. The Virginia Cavaliers are at the top of the list as +125 favorites following a 16-2 run to the regular season title. The North Carolina Tar Heels also went 16-2 in ACC play, but one of those losses was against Virginia as a tiebreak. After sweeping Duke in the regular season, the Tar Heels could be a dangerous No. 2 seed at +350 betting odds. The wild card in this tournament is the Blue Devils as +150 second favorites. Their best player, Zion Williamson has been out of the lineup with a knee injury, but he could return to action this week.
Big 12- March 13-16, Sprint Center, Kansas City
The Texas Tech Red Raiders tied the Kansas State Wildcats for first place in the Big 12 at 14-4, and they are favored to win this week's tournament at +140 betting odds. The two split the season series with the home team winning each game. The Wildcats’ odds to win have been set at +350. This was the first time that the Kansas Jayhawks (12-6) failed to win the Big 12 regular season title in quite a few years. Their odds to win the tournament are third-best on the board at +400. Iowa State was just 9-9 in the Big 12, but the Cyclones are +600 fourth-favorites on the board.
Big Ten- March 13-17, United Center, Chicago
Michigan State ended its season on a high note with a sweep of rival Michigan. A 1-1 split against Purdue gave these two teams a piece of the Big Ten regular-season title at 16-4. The Wolverines were one game off the pace at 15-5. Also in the mix were the Wisconsin Badgers at 14-6. All four of these teams occupy that top four spots on the list to win the Big Ten Tournament. Michigan State is the favorite at +140 followed by Michigan at +225 odds. The Boilermakers are third at +300, and the Badgers are set at +600 fourth-favorites.
SEC- March 13-17, Bridgestone Arena, Nashville
The surprising LSU Tigers clawed their way to top of the SEC standings this season at 16-2. Key victories over the Kentucky Wildcats and the Tennessee Volunteers helped pave the way. Off-field issues could derail LSU's continued success as a +450 fourth-favorite to win the SEC Tournament. Both the Wildcats and the Volunteers are at the top of that list as +200 co-favorites followed by the Auburn Tigers at +400. Kentucky and Tennessee split their two-game regular season series with the home team winning each game.
Pac-12- March 13-17, T-Mobile Arena, Las Vegas
The Pac-12 has been the forgotten important conference this season with zero representation in the current national rankings. The Washington Huskies made a brief appearance in the Top 25, but that stay did not last with a severe loss to California at the end of February. The Huskies were 15-3 in conference play and their betting odds to add a tournament title to the Pac-12 regular season title are set at +225. Second, on the betting board are the Arizona State Sun Devils at +350 odds followed by the Oregon Ducks as +400 third-favorites. Arizona State was second in the final standings at 12-6 with the Ducks further down the list at 10-8.
